Output 8428a21b671fbde59f69fc3fe5b8bf639654697375255652497c9969dc30b0e9:0

value
43041176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da730ee8a9f303653ae512f115e94d81c9fe212e OP_EQUAL
address
3Mc54kQs34ez97Tdtgm1SoEqXNooZkopgW
transaction
8428a21b671fbde59f69fc3fe5b8bf639654697375255652497c9969dc30b0e9
spent
true